About Washington Street Elementary

Washington Street Elementary is one of the mid-sized elementary-level communitys in Rockingham, North Carolina, run under Richmond County Schools, with 417 students on its rolls from grades pre-K through 5.

Within Richmond County Schools, which oversees 15 schools and 6,504 students, Washington Street Elementary is one campus in the system.

For racial and ethnic makeup, Washington Street Elementary shows that the largest single group is Black at 52%, but no single group is in the majority. The remainder breaks down as 27% White, 9% Hispanic, 8% multiracial. That is noticeably more Black than the county at large, where the share is closer to 31%.

On the resource side, On paper, Washington Street Elementary has 23 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 18.2: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 14.9:1, putting Washington Street Elementary higher than the state norm the norm. About 96%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, often used as a Title I proxy.

On a demographically-adjusted basis, Washington Street Elementary performs roughly as the BeatsExpectations model predicts for a school with this FRL share. The predicted value is around 49.5%, the actual is 40.9%, a residual of -8.6 points.

Zooming out to the county, the surrounding county (Richmond County) logs that the typical household earns roughly $44,883 per year, roughly 16% of adults have completed at least a four-year degree,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 20%. Across Richmond County's 15 public schools (combined enrollment of about 6,504 students), Washington Street Elementary is one campus in the mix.

The closest other public school is Richmond Senior High, roughly 1.2 miles away.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around Washington Street Elementary. Ranking that nearby cluster on reported proficiency puts Washington Street Elementary at 5th of 7; the average score across the group is 41.9%.

The campus sits in a countryside setting.

Five-year trend. Over the past 7-year window, the student count shrank 22%: 536 students in 2018 compared to 417 in 2025. Over the same period, the White share ticked down from 36% to 27%. The student-to-teacher ratio loosened from 15.3:1 in 2018 to 18.2:1 today.
